Personal Background

Kate Hogan holds a Bachelor's degree from the University of Massachusetts Amherst and has dedicated her career to public service. She began her political journey with local Democratic involvement, serving as Co-chair of the Maynard Democratic Town Committee. Hogan was elected State Representative for the 3rd Middlesex district, where she has consistently demonstrated leadership in public health and regional economic development. She has been instrumental in passing significant public health legislation and has chaired the Joint Committee on Public Health. Hogan's commitment to community service extends to her roles on various town committees and her advocacy for vulnerable populations.
